Distinguishing Demography and PRI Resources

Training in Penn State's Demography program is enhanced by the co-location of Penn State's phenomenal Population Research Institute (PRI). The Population Research Institute is housed under the Social Science Research Institute and Penn State's Vice Provost for Research. PRI brings together dozens of faculty researchers to promote dynamic and innovative population research.

It can be difficult for Penn State students to distinguish between the opportunties and resources from the Demography program and PRI. The following table helps.
